Transaction feae32e7f24cf69d825c4ccccd9dbf55c1ae609f80f859c036114d0d537dc532
1 Input
2 Outputs
- feae32e7f24cf69d825c4ccccd9dbf55c1ae609f80f859c036114d0d537dc532:0
- feae32e7f24cf69d825c4ccccd9dbf55c1ae609f80f859c036114d0d537dc532:1
value 4268754
address 12vFWN1aEhwXprY3c4ACQyiXsWNXFXZ7Wa
value 519205875
address 17sWxvCPJ86zNZ1ej5FGMKFGNurnArxEQn